  • Abstract
    Terahertz signals were until recently an almost unexplored area of research due to the difficulties in generation and detection of electromagnetic fields at these wavelengths. Neither optical nor microwave techniques are directly applicable in the terahertz range since optical wavelengths are too short and microwave wavelengths are too long compared to terahertz field wavelengths. The development of ultrafast optical techniques, the manufacturing of semi-insulating semiconductors with very short lifetimes and of band-engineered heterostructures, as well as the micromachining techniques and nanotechnology have boosted the terahertz fields as a new area of research in quantum electronics with many important applications. The paper reviews the most recent results in THz fields and is focused on the physical principles of terahertz generators and receivers, underlining the link between terahertz devices and modern technologies such as micromachining and nanotechnology.
